Young squash bugs, or nymphs, may be gray or light brown and have black legs. WebDec 2, 2024 · Booklice are small insects between 0.04 and 0.08 inches (1 and 2 mm) in length. The abdomen makes up the majority of the entire body. These insects come in a range of colors, from translucent to white, and from gray to brown. Booklice that live indoors do not have wings, but they do have relatively large mouthparts. WebJul 21, 2024 · Springtails or Collembola. If the gray bugs you find are small and hop vigorously out of your way, you've found springtails, also known as collembola. Generally less than 1/4-inch long, springtails jump by snapping down a forked jumping organ underneath their abdomen. WebOct 31, 2024 · Spray the plant and soil with a soap/water mixture (2% soap). First, try spraying the soap/water mixture on a small part of the plant. After three days, if the plant is not damaged by the soap mix, you can apply more soap mix to the infested parts of the plant. Use the soap mix every other day until the pest is gone.
